All-weather Snowfactory

The all-weather snowmaking machine (Snowfactory) complements traditional snowmaking equipment and is designed for indoor and outdoor events, low-altitude areas and top-up snow on ski slopes. Delivered in container form, it can operate as soon as power and water are connected, enabling ski resorts to plan snowmaking and operations more reliably.

Making dry ice flakes with cooling technology

Principle: advanced and proven cooling technology uses an efficient heat exchanger to cool water to freezing temperature. The refrigerant is charged into the equipment and stored in a closed, separate circuit, so no chemical additives are used during snow production. The snow consists of dry ice flakes with extremely small volume and particles. JL*SNOW Snowfactory is therefore the only system whose final product contains no moisture at all. The ice flakes are at −5°C (23°F). Because of this low temperature, the snow has a cooling effect and melts very slowly; after grooming with a snow groomer, it can form high-quality, compact snow. JL*SNOW Snowfactory uses high-quality, energy-efficient components throughout, with dimensions designed for a specific cooling circuit.

Plug and play: start snowmaking after connection

No complex structural design or installation is required. The mobile snow factory is delivered to each site in a container and can then be put into operation. Once the power and water connections are completed, snowmaking can begin. The system can work continuously 24 hours a day and is not affected by outdoor weather or local water temperature.

Choose capacity according to site scale

Mature technology allows different models to be supplied. Based on the maturity of the product series and strong technical capabilities, equipment can be manufactured in different models and specifications. This provides the most suitable solution for each application area, with snow delivery extending up to 200 m horizontally and 50 m vertically.

Technical specifications

Parameter50t100t
Models50t100t
Rated voltage400V400V
Rated frequency50Hz50Hz
Power supply87kW87kW
Installed power (max.)140kW295kW
Electrical protection250A500A
Container1×40 ft high-cube container2×40 ft high-cube container
Length12.2m12.2m
Width2.5m3.6m
Height2.9m8.1m
Weight17,000kg35,500kg
Snow output (m³/day)100m³/day207m³/day
Snow output (t/day)50t/day100t/day
Water demand (max.)4L/s6L/s
Water demand (min.)1L/s2L/s
Water inletDN20DN32
Water pressure (max.)10bar10bar
Water pressure (min.)4bar4bar
Elevation difference (max.)20m50m
Delivery distance150m200m
Water connectionØ80Ø100
RefrigerantR404AR404A
Control systemJL SnowJL Snow

Notes

Data may vary depending on the system and the country of installation; please refer to the electrical drawings.

Water temperature: 5°C.

Air temperature: 15°C.

At higher temperatures, snow output decreases and energy consumption increases.
